NY primary post-mortem IV: Another cause of affidavits?

Non-partisan voter advocates suspect some citizens had their names erroneously dropped from the rolls during a statewide effort to cut duplication in compliance with new federal laws, thus forcing more affidavit votes. Inquiries are expected.
